Abstract

Learning strategies by utilizing appropriate learning models will affect student learning outcomes. Many new learning models that can be accessed in various sources are alternatives to choose from in improving student learning outcomes. This study aims to determine the use of the Mombi model in teaching convex lens material in junior high school. This research is a pre-experimental study with a one group pretest-posttest design. The research subjects were students of class VIII at Hati Kudus Keroit Catholic Middle School, South Minahasa in the 2022/2023 academic year. Data collection uses tests with test instruments in the form of essays and science process skills. The results of the study concluded that the average pretest result was 24.05 and the posttest result was 83.33. The average results of the science process skills assessment are in very good criteria (80% -100%). The results of the t test show that the hypothesis is accepted which states that the use of the Mombi model has an effect on increasing student learning outcomes
